Transaction 25ff762a32487d69f831a345da40af33949aa2946df36da63a8a4caec92f48ad

1 Input
2 Outputs
  • 25ff762a32487d69f831a345da40af33949aa2946df36da63a8a4caec92f48ad:0
  • value  19437571
    address  1C5z3TK4VCiAMhRLnym7TJUwGA5LWiGvbd
  • 25ff762a32487d69f831a345da40af33949aa2946df36da63a8a4caec92f48ad:1
  • value  4579405
    address  1Kt7HCZMScKe9JZZ6P5MMcdQE4zfKvwob